Specifications
Insulation Color: Black
Contact Finish Thickness - Post: --
Contact Material: Phosphor Bronze
Contact Shape: Square
Insulation Material: Liquid Crystal Polymer (LCP)
Applications: --
Voltage Rating: --
Current Rating: 3.9A per Contact
Features: --
Ingress Protection: --
Mated Stacking Heights: --
Contact Finish - Post: Tin
Material Flammability Rating: --
Operating Temperature: -55°C ~ 125°C
Contact Length - Post: --
Insulation Height: 0.177" (4.50mm)
Series: MMS
Contact Finish Thickness - Mating: 3.00µin (0.076µm)
Contact Finish - Mating: Gold
Fastening Type: Push-Pull
Termination: Solder
Mounting Type: Surface Mount
Row Spacing - Mating: --
Number of Rows: 1
Pitch - Mating: 0.079" (2.00mm)
Number of Positions Loaded: All
Number of Positions: 2
Style: Board to Board or Cable
Contact Type: Female Socket
Connector Type: Receptacle
Part Status: Active
Packaging: Tape & Reel (TR)
